/ / Рамка на Entity, генериране и актуализиране на edmx файл, отнема завинаги до край - entity-framework, visual-studio-2013, ef-database-first

Създаването и актуализирането на рамката за единици създава обновяване на файла edmx завинаги - фигура на обекта, визуално-студио-2013, ef-database-first

Имам приложение, което се нарича winkompassкойто е снабден с голяма база данни, приложението се чувства много старо и много хапливо. Когато се опитам да импортирам или актуализирам модела на базата данни, отнема много време от натискането на модела за добавяне / актуализиране, когато съм попитал за пускане на .tt файла.

Компютърът, на който работя, е доста мощен,16gb ram, Intel (R) Core ™ i5-3320M CPU @ 2.60GMz със ssd HD. съдържа 305 таблици, 1448 запомнени процедури и 77 изгледа. Опитвах се да разкопавам в интернет и не мога да намеря нищо, което мога да използвам.

Всички предложения се оценяват, тъй като това прави почти невъзможно създаването на съхранени процедури, които да се използват с проекта.

Отговори:

0 за отговор № 1

Разреших го, като проследих предложението на DavidG иразделяйки модела на управляеми парчета, таблиците могат да бъдат в един и същи модел, но запомнените процедури са тези, които забавят рамката на обектите, така че имах около 150 запазени процедури във всеки модел. Запазените процедури биха могли да имат много параметри (един имаше 107) и това би могло да бъде това, което го забавяше.

Проблемът може да не е същият като другите случаи на бавно създаване / процес на обновяване на генерирането на контекста на рамката на предприятието, но отговорът може да е в състояние да доведе в правилната посока.